Melon caipirinhas

May 9, 2012 (Last Updated: January 11, 2019)

These delicious fruits burst with flavour during the summer months but if you can’t find a cantaloupe, any round version will do.

Melon caipirinhas

Serves: 6
Cooking Time: 10 mins plus extra for soaking

Ingredients

  • 1 orange cantaloupe melon, thinly sliced
  • 300ml white rum
  • 90ml castor sugar
  • juice of 2 large lemons

Instructions

1

Lay the melon in a flat rectangularshaped container and drizzle with the rum. Cover and refrigerate for about 2 – 4 hours so that the melon can soak up the alcohol.

2

In a cocktail shaker, mix the sugar with the lemon juice and shake until dissolved. Add the rum from the melons and shake to mix.

3

Divide the mixture between tall glasses and add a few slices of the melon to each glass. Top with crushed ice and use the melon slices as a swizzle stick.
